Acrylic anhydride(CAS#2051-76-5)

Chemical Property:

Molecular Formula C6H6O3
Molar Mass 126.11
Density 1.065g/cm3
Melting Point -20 °C
Boling Point 203.8°C at 760 mmHg
Flash Point 85.7°C
Vapor Presure 0.272mmHg at 25°C
Storage Condition 2-8℃
Refractive Index 1.438
Physical and Chemical Properties Storage conditions 2-8°C
Use For the preparation and organic synthesis of propylene resin

Risk Codes R14 - Reacts violently with water
R20/21/22 - Harmful by inhalation, in contact with skin and if swallowed.
R34 - Causes burns
Safety Description S26 - In case of contact with eyes, rinse immediately with plenty of water and seek medical advice.
S36/37/39 - Wear suitable protective clothing, gloves and eye/face protection.
S45 - In case of accident or if you feel unwell, seek medical advice immediately (show the label whenever possible.)
UN IDs 3265

 

Introduction

Acrylic anhydride is a strong esterifying agent, which is a necessary reagent for the preparation of thioacrylate, acrylamide and methacrylate (especially the ester of tertiary alcohol). At the same time, it can be used as a crosslinking agent for polymerization reaction The synthesis of light-curing coatings, cross-linked resins and other materials can also be used as raw materials for the synthesis of special fine chemicals, and has broad market application prospects.

Application
Acrylic anhydride (CAS 2051-76-5) is a highly reactive difunctional monomer containing two acryloyl groups, making it an efficient crosslinking agent and acylating reagent. It is widely used in the synthesis of acrylic polymers, copolymers, and functional resins for coatings, adhesives, sealants, and UV-curable formulations. As a crosslinker, it introduces pendant vinyl groups into polymer backbones, enabling subsequent free-radical or photoinitiated curing. In organic synthesis, it serves as a mild and selective acryloylating agent for alcohols and amines, producing acrylate esters and acrylamides without the need for activating agents like carbodiimides or acid chlorides. It is also employed in the preparation of hydrophilic hydrogels, dental materials, and biomedical adhesives. Additionally, acrylic anhydride finds use in the modification of natural polymers (e.g., cellulose, starch) for biodegradable plastics and in the synthesis of specialty monomers for water treatment and personal care products. Its high reactivity requires careful handling under anhydrous conditions.
